Overview

The Ermaksan Fibermak Momentum Hybrid 2000W is a high-performance fiber laser machine designed for general metal fabrication. It offers up to 2 kW of laser power, making it suitable for processing materials such as steel, stainless steel, and aluminum. This machine is particularly effective for applications in general fabrication shops, prototyping, and producing general metal parts.

What It Typically Costs

Pricing estimate (USD): $220,000 – $360,000 USD

  • Cost varies based on configuration and additional features.
  • Higher power and precision capabilities can increase the price.
  • Consider long-term savings from efficiency and reduced waste.
  • Installation and training may affect the final cost.
